Negros Occidental's 4th congressional district is one of the six congressional districts of the Philippines in the province of Negros Occidental. It has been represented in the House of Representatives since 1987.[3] The district consists of the area in north-central Negros Occidental immediately to the south of the capital city of Bacolod. It contains the cities of Bago and La Carlota, and the municipalities of Pontevedra, Pulupandan, San Enrique and Valladolid.[4] It is currently represented in the 18th Congress by Juliet Marie Ferrer of the National Unity Party (NUP).[5]
